How can you read news in Outlook Express and not know what this is? You
define your news account and then download the names of all the newsgroups
the sserver carries. Yoiu then subscribe to the groups you wish to follow.
OE creates DBX files for each of those groups and then populates them with
the messages in the group.

Of course not. Until you open a newsgroup, OE won't create the folder (dbx
file) for it.

You can tell OE what folder to use for its files on the Maintenance tab of
Tools>Options. This is, however, outside the scope of this newsgroup. Ask
OE questions in microsoft.public.outlookexpress.general.
